About The Mysterious Cities of Gold: Play Esteban, Zia and Tao through numerous tricky levels full of puzzles, traps and infiltration phases in a wide variety of diverse gorgeous settings. Explore every nook and cranny of China, and escape Zarès’ hostile men, searching for the local City of Gold.

Frequently asked about The Mysterious Cities of Gold

Does The Mysterious Cities of Gold run on Steam Deck?
The Mysterious Cities of Gold is rated Playable on Steam Deck — it runs, but expect some manual adjustments (control remapping, text size, or graphics settings) for the best experience.
How much does The Mysterious Cities of Gold cost?
The Mysterious Cities of Gold is listed on Steam at 11.99 USD (current store price; Steam sales may reduce this temporarily).
What games are most similar to The Mysterious Cities of Gold?
Based on Steam play patterns and shared genres/tags, the games most often recommended alongside The Mysterious Cities of Gold are Puddle, Puzzle Dimension, Hamilton's Great Adventure.
Who developed The Mysterious Cities of Gold?
The Mysterious Cities of Gold was developed by Neko Entertainment.
